5-Bromo-2-hydroxy-4-methylpyridine
5-Bromo-2-hydroxy-4-methylpyridine (CAS: 164513-38-6) is a halogenated heterocyclic compound with the molecular formula C6H6BrNO and a molecular weight of 188.02 g/mol. This pyridine derivative serves as a valuable building block in organic synthesis. It is primarily utilised in the chemical industry for the development of novel compounds and advanced materials, particularly within the realms of pharmaceutical research and fine chemical manufacturing.

| Molecular weight | 188.02 |
|---|---|
| Empirical formula | C6H6BrNO |
| Assay | 97% |
| Melting point | 198-202 °C(lit.) |
